About Indian Institute of Science Education and Research Kolkata

Indian Institute of Science Education and Research Kolkata (IISER Kolkata) is a premier autonomous institution in India dedicated to excellence in science education and research. Established in 2006 by the Ministry of Education, Government of India, it is part of the IISER system created to strengthen the country’s capacity in basic sciences and to nurture future scientists through an integrated approach to teaching and research.

Located in Mohanpur, near Kolkata , the institute provides a vibrant academic environment that combines rigorous coursework with early exposure to research. IISER Kolkata was founded with the vision of promoting high-quality scientific research while simultaneously training students to think critically and innovate across disciplines. Over the years, it has developed into one of the leading centres for fundamental scientific research in India.

The academic structure of IISER Kolkata is organized into five major departments: Biological Sciences, Chemical Sciences, Earth Sciences, Mathematics and Statistics, and Physical Sciences. These departments work in close collaboration, encouraging interdisciplinary research that addresses complex scientific challenges. The institute’s academic programs include the flagship five-year BS-MS dual degree, Integrated PhD programmes, masters programme and doctoral (PhD) programmes. One of the distinguishing features of IISER Kolkata is its flexible curriculum, which allows students to explore multiple disciplines during the initial years before choosing a specialization. n addition to its traditional programmes, IISER Kolkata has introduced advanced master’s level degrees such as the Master’s Programme in Sustainability Science and the Master’s Programme in Chemical Biology.

A key strength of IISER Kolkata lies in its strong emphasis on research-led education. Undergraduate students are actively involved in research projects from an early stage, often working alongside faculty members on cutting-edge problems in areas such as climate science, quantum physics, computational biology, nanotechnology, and materials science. This integration of teaching and research fosters a culture of inquiry and innovation, preparing students for careers in academia, industry, and beyond.

The institute boasts a highly qualified faculty, many of whom are internationally recognized researchers and recipients of prestigious awards such as the Shanti Swarup Bhatnagar Prize. Faculty members maintain active collaborations with leading institutions across the world, enhancing the global visibility of the institute. IISER Kolkata also hosts numerous national and international conferences, workshops, and seminars, creating opportunities for knowledge exchange and collaboration.

According to the Nature Index, it is placed within the top 10 institutions in India for research output and has a notable global standing. In terms of rankings, IISER Kolkata performs well nationally, though its global ranking presence is still evolving due to its relatively young age and specialized academic structure. In the National Institutional Ranking Framework (NIRF) 2025, it was ranked 67 overall and 46 in the research category in India. Internationally, it appears in global rankings such as Times Higher Education (THE), where it falls in the 1001+ band worldwide

In terms of infrastructure, IISER Kolkata offers state-of-the-art laboratories, advanced instrumentation facilities, and modern research centres. The campus is equipped with well-maintained hostels, a digital library, sports facilities, and spaces for cultural and extracurricular activities, ensuring holistic development of students. The institute also supports innovation and entrepreneurship through incubation initiatives and technology transfer activities.

IISER Kolkata has made significant contributions to India’s scientific output and continues to gain recognition for its research excellence. While it is a relatively young institution, it has already established a strong reputation nationally and is gradually increasing its global presence. Its focus on fundamental sciences, interdisciplinary learning, and high-quality research positions it uniquely among higher education institutions in India.

In conclusion, IISER Kolkata represents a modern model of science education that seamlessly integrates teaching with research. With its commitment to academic excellence, innovation, and global collaboration, the institute plays a crucial role in advancing scientific knowledge and developing the next generation of researchers and leaders in science and technology.

Cost of Living

The cost of living at Indian Institute of Science Education and Research Kolkata is considered relatively affordable compared to many other premier institutions in India, especially because it is a fully residential campus with subsidized facilities. The overall expenses can be broadly divided into hostel charges, mess/food expenses, and personal or miscellaneous costs.Students enrolled in most programmes (especially BS-MS and Integrated PhD) are required to stay on campus. The hostel fee is approximately ₹9,000 per semester, Mess and food expenses form the largest part of the monthly cost. IISER Kolkata operates a subsidized mess system that offers both vegetarian and non-vegetarian meals. On average, students spend around ₹5,000–₹7,000 per month on food, depending on eating habits and frequency of eating outside the mess. The mess is generally considered affordable and reasonably good in quality compared to many other institutions. There are also campus canteens and student-run eateries where students can occasionally spend extra on snacks or special meals.Utilities and campus facilities are mostly included within the hostel and institutional fees. Facilities such as Wi-Fi, library access, sports infrastructure, and common amenities do not require significant additional expenditure. Laundry facilities (washing machines) and hot water (geysers) are typically available in hostels, reducing daily living costs.Personal and miscellaneous expenses vary depending on lifestyle. For Master’s and PhD students, the cost structure may differ slightly. While PhD students often receive stipends or fellowships that cover living expenses, some Master’s students may need to arrange accommodation off-campus if hostel availability is limited. Overall, the total monthly cost of living at IISER Kolkata for a typical residential student ranges between ₹7,000 and ₹12,000, including hostel, food, and personal expenses. On an annual basis, this amounts to approximately ₹80,000 to ₹1.5 lakh, which is quite economical compared to many private universities and metropolitan institutions. IISER Kolkata offers a cost-effective living environment with subsidized accommodation and food, making it accessible to students from diverse economic backgrounds. Its residential campus model not only reduces living expenses but also fosters a strong academic and community-oriented atmosphere.
